Previous builds relied heavily on the file allocation table (FAT). If the FAT was corrupted, recovery rates plummeted. Build 1012 introduces a signature-based deep scan that ignores the file system entirely. It reads raw data from the NAND flash chips, looking for unique file headers (e.g., FF D8 for JPEG or RIFF for AVI). This allows the exclusive build to recover data from cards that have been accidentally reformatted multiple times. card recovery v360 build 1012 exclusive
